Not sure if I should call it a bug or a 'missing feature' or 'something that I do not know how to control'? :?:

I added some raw html code in HTML (<>) mode. I have a bunch of '<pre>' content. All is fine but for the extra '<br/>' tags emitted at the end of each line.... and I don't know how to disable these extra automatic paddings. :cry:

Those additional <br>s come from the "nl2br" event plugin. Either disable that, or install the plugin "Extended properties for entries" and then you can conditionally disable nl2br for specific entries.
